Ankylosaurus's armor made it very heavy, and it had very short, sturdy legs. Although this protected it from predators very effectively, Ankylosaurus wasn't very fast.

Jaguars are built for surprise attack, not speed. They can have bursts of speed up to 30 mph for a very very short time. Jaguars are thick and bulky with strong short legs.
